The prevalence of electronic cigarettes in Oz has experienced a substantial rise in current years, particularly for young people. At first, controls were comparatively loose, but increasing worries about physical condition dangers and likely habituation have led stricter rules. At present, e-cigarette goods are mostly banned from being imported and marketed except for approved medicinal reasons. Furthermore, general consumption is controlled variably across various regions and areas, creating a complicated regulatory situation.

The Rise of Vaping: An Australian Perspective
The emergence of e-cigarettes in Australia has been a remarkable shift, particularly over the past decade . Initially presented as a less harmful to traditional tobacco products, vaping's appeal to inexperienced Australians has grown rapidly. Although health measures to control access and advertising , the distribution of e-cigarettes and tasty nicotine solutions remains a ongoing problem for community wellbeing officials and concerned caregivers across the country .
Electronic Cigarette Australia: What You Have to Be Aware Of
The e-cigarette scene in Australia is complex, with distinct state and territory regulations. Currently, laws relating to the purchase of e-cigarette devices differ significantly across the nation. While certain states have strict prohibitions on flavoured e-liquids and restrict advertising, others implement a less approach. Generally, e-cigarette items are accessible only through approved retailers, though this changes depending on the area. Here's a short overview:
- Regulations relating to age requirements are typically 18 years.
- Tastes are frequently controlled, especially ones perceived as appealing to young individuals.
- Nicotine content is strictly controlled.
- Importing electronic cigarette items personally may be under customs rules.
It’s vital to investigate the specific laws in your region before purchasing or employing e-cigarette technology. Be sure to verify the latest government information.

Australia's Vape Laws: A Comprehensive Guide
Navigating the evolving landscape of vape legislation in Australia can be difficult. Recent changes have significantly affected how vapes are available and consumed. Currently, a country-wide framework is emerging, building upon regional rules. The regulations primarily address electronic nicotine delivery systems, distinguishing between prescription options and general ones. Users will find restrictions on promotion, tastes, and nicotine levels. Below is a brief overview:
- Import Restrictions: It's typically illegal to receive vapes without a approved prescription.
- Retail Limits: Vape retailers are required to secure specific permits.
- Nicotine Content: Limits exist on the strength allowed in electronic nicotine delivery systems.
- Scent Bans: Many regions have introduced bans on popular scents.
- Age Controls: The required age to purchase vapes is across Australia 18 years.
Keep in mind that these are general guidelines, and detailed rules differ across regions. Always refer to the most recent government advice for correct details.
